The term "sustainable freight shippers" specifically refers to freight companies that are certified for low environmental impact. This definition emphasizes the commitment of these companies to practices that reduce carbon emissions, minimize waste, and implement environmentally friendly processes throughout their logistics and shipping operations. By receiving certification, these freight companies demonstrate their adherence to recognized standards for sustainability, which can include using alternative fuels, optimizing routes to reduce fuel consumption, and incorporating eco-friendly packaging materials. This aligns with the growing trend towards sustainability in business practices, especially in logistics, where transportation plays a significant role in overall environmental impact. Thus, the focus is on the shipping companies that have taken concrete steps to lessen their ecological footprint, making them distinct within the industry.
